Я создал сборку для Shuttle ESB, которая загружает всю конфигурацию служебной шины (очереди, маршрутизацию, модули и т. Д.) Из базы данных, а не приложения .config файл.Файл app.config не загружается с помощью Shuttle.Core.Host
Я подвергаю это решение как пакет Nuget, так что другие команды решений в нашей организации могут создавать конечные точки, позволяя им реализовать только свои обработчики сообщений. Обратите внимание, что у нас есть стандартизованный хостинг для наших конечных точек, используя решение Shuttle.Core.Host.exe.
The Shuttle.Core.Host сканирует реализацию IHost и берет ее из моего пакета wrapper/nuget и пытается загрузить файл app.config этого типа сборки, а не проект проекта решений (который ссылается на пакет nuget) .config файлы.
В любом случае, я могу указать, какой файл app.config необходимо загрузить для Shuttle.Core.Host?
Я зарегистрировал проблему: https://github.com/Shuttle/shuttle-core-host/issues/1, thanks –